McKinsey & Company Employee With Mental Illness Wins Unum Disability Lawsuit

We discuss a federal court victory against Unum in a disability case involving a McKinsey consultant with a mental-health claim. Despite Unum’s multiple medical paper reviews and denial tactics, the judge conducted a de novo review, gave greater weight to treating specialists who had examined the claimant, and ruled in her favor. The decision highlights that mental-health disability claims—though subjective and difficult—can succeed when supported by thorough medical documentation, and reflects growing judicial scrutiny of Unum’s denial practices.
